Sichere Verschlüsselungstechniken: Schutz für Daten & Schnittstellen
So schützen Sie Ihr Learning Management System vor Cyberangriffen
In einer zunehmend digitalisierten Lernwelt ist Datensicherheit von größter Bedeutung. Lernplattformen, insbesondere Learning Management Systeme (LMS), speichern eine Vielzahl von sensiblen Daten – von persönlichen Nutzerdaten über Lernverläufe bis hin zu Prüfungsergebnissen. Ohne angemessene Sicherheitsmaßnahmen sind diese Informationen anfällig für Angriffe. Eine der wichtigsten Verteidigungslinien ist die Verschlüsselung.
Wir zeigen Ihnen detailliert, welche Verschlüsselungstechniken für ein LMS entscheidend sind, wie diese in der Praxis umgesetzt werden und worauf Sie als Interessent achten sollten, um eine sichere Plattform auszuwählen. Die folgenden Abschnitte liefern Ihnen wertvolle Einblicke und konkrete Informationen, die Ihre Entscheidung für ein LMS unterstützen können.
1. Warum Verschlüsselung für Lernportale essenziell ist
Die Sicherheit von Daten in einem LMS ist nicht nur für den Schutz von Informationen wichtig, sondern auch, um das Vertrauen der Nutzer und die Einhaltung rechtlicher Vorgaben sicherzustellen. Ein modernes LMS muss die Daten der Lernenden sowie die Inhalte, die über die Plattform vermittelt werden, bestmöglich schützen.
Warum Verschlüsselung wichtig ist:
- Schutz sensibler Daten: Lernplattformen verarbeiten oft persönliche und vertrauliche Informationen, wie z.B. Nutzerprofile, Lernfortschritte, Zertifikate oder Prüfungsdaten. Diese Daten müssen vor Cyberangriffen geschützt werden. Eine starke Verschlüsselung stellt sicher, dass selbst im Falle eines Datenlecks oder einer Sicherheitslücke unbefugte Personen nicht auf die Informationen zugreifen können.
- Einhaltung gesetzlicher Vorgaben: Mit der Einführung strenger Datenschutzgesetze wie der DSGVO (Datenschutz-Grundverordnung) in Europa und dem CCPA (California Consumer Privacy Act) in den USA stehen Unternehmen in der Verantwortung, die Daten ihrer Nutzer sicher zu speichern und zu übertragen. Eine starke Verschlüsselung hilft, diese gesetzlichen Anforderungen zu erfüllen und teure Bußgelder oder rechtliche Schritte zu vermeiden.
- Vermeidung von Reputationsschäden: Sicherheitsvorfälle wie Datenschutzverletzungen können dem Ruf eines Unternehmens erheblichen Schaden zufügen. Kunden und Nutzer müssen sicher sein können, dass ihre Daten bei der Nutzung eines LMS geschützt sind. Unternehmen, die Wert auf eine sichere Plattform legen, positionieren sich als vertrauenswürdig und verantwortungsbewusst.
2. Grundlegende Verschlüsselungstechniken für LMS
Es gibt verschiedene Verschlüsselungstechnologien, die eingesetzt werden können, um die Daten in einem LMS zu schützen. Jede Technik hat spezifische Stärken und Anwendungsbereiche.
Wichtige Verschlüsselungstechniken:
- Symmetrische Verschlüsselung: Bei der symmetrischen Verschlüsselung wird derselbe Schlüssel sowohl für die Verschlüsselung als auch für die Entschlüsselung der Daten verwendet. Diese Methode ist besonders effizient und eignet sich gut für die Verschlüsselung großer Datenmengen, die innerhalb des LMS gespeichert werden. Ein Beispiel ist der AES-Algorithmus (Advanced Encryption Standard), der oft für die Verschlüsselung von Daten in Datenbanken verwendet wird. Der Nachteil besteht darin, dass der Schlüssel sicher gespeichert und verteilt werden muss.
- Asymmetrische Verschlüsselung: Diese Methode verwendet ein Schlüsselpaar – einen öffentlichen und einen privaten Schlüssel. Der öffentliche Schlüssel wird zum Verschlüsseln von Daten verwendet, der private Schlüssel zum Entschlüsseln. Ein Vorteil dieser Methode ist, dass der öffentliche Schlüssel frei verteilt werden kann, während der private Schlüssel sicher verwahrt bleibt. Dies ist ideal für die Verschlüsselung von Daten während der Übertragung, z.B. bei der Anmeldung oder bei der Nutzung von APIs. RSA ist ein gängiger Algorithmus, der in diesem Kontext verwendet wird.
- Transport Layer Security (TLS): TLS ist der Standard für die Sicherung von Daten während der Übertragung über das Internet. Es wird verwendet, um die Kommunikation zwischen dem Browser des Nutzers und dem Server des LMS zu schützen. Daten, die über HTTPS übertragen werden, sind durch TLS geschützt. Dies ist besonders wichtig, um sicherzustellen, dass Anmeldeinformationen oder andere sensible Daten nicht während der Übertragung abgefangen werden können.
- End-to-End-Verschlüsselung: Bei der End-to-End-Verschlüsselung werden Daten vom Sender bis zum Empfänger verschlüsselt. Nur der Empfänger kann die Daten entschlüsseln. Diese Methode wird häufig in Messaging-Systemen verwendet, kann aber auch in LMS-Anwendungen sinnvoll sein, wenn sensible Daten direkt zwischen zwei Parteien ausgetauscht werden, z.B. bei der Übermittlung von Zertifikaten oder Ergebnissen.
3. Verschlüsselung von Schnittstellen und API-Kommunikation
LMS-Plattformen arbeiten häufig mit verschiedenen anderen Systemen zusammen, um Daten auszutauschen – sei es durch APIs (Application Programming Interface) oder automatisierte Prozesse wie Roboterjobs. Um diese Verbindungen sicher zu halten, müssen spezielle Verschlüsselungstechniken zum Einsatz kommen.
OAuth 2.0 und OpenID Connect:
OAuth 2.0 ist ein weit verbreitetes Protokoll zur sicheren Autorisierung von Nutzern über APIs. Es ermöglicht Anwendungen, ohne Austausch von Anmeldeinformationen auf Daten zuzugreifen. OpenID Connect erweitert OAuth 2.0, indem es eine sichere Authentifizierungsschicht hinzufügt. Dies ist besonders wichtig, um sicherzustellen, dass nur autorisierte Anwendungen und Nutzer auf die Schnittstellen eines LMS zugreifen.
Verschlüsselung von API-Verbindungen:
APIs, die Daten zwischen verschiedenen Systemen übertragen, sollten immer verschlüsselt sein, um die Integrität und Vertraulichkeit der Daten zu wahren. TLS stellt sicher, dass Daten auf ihrem Weg zwischen zwei Systemen nicht abgefangen oder verändert werden können. Dies gilt sowohl für REST-APIs, die Daten in JSON oder XML-Formaten übertragen, als auch für ältere SOAP-basierte APIs.
Sicherheitsmechanismen für Roboterjobs:
Viele LMS setzen auf automatisierte Prozesse (z.B. Datenexporte, Berichte), um Arbeitsabläufe zu optimieren. Diese Roboterjobs, die oft im Hintergrund laufen, müssen ebenfalls sicher sein. Dies erfordert die Verschlüsselung der Daten, die in diesen Prozessen verarbeitet werden, und die sichere Verwaltung der Zugriffsrechte.
4. Wie erkenne eine sichere Verschlüsselungstechnik?
Für potenzielle Kunden ist es oft schwierig, die tatsächliche Sicherheit eines LMS zu bewerten. Es gibt jedoch einige klare Indikatoren, die auf eine solide Verschlüsselung hinweisen und Vertrauen schaffen können.
Sicherheitsmerkmale eines sicheren LMS:
- SSL/TLS-Zertifikate: Eines der einfachsten und sichtbarsten Anzeichen für eine sichere Datenübertragung ist das Vorhandensein eines gültigen SSL/TLS-Zertifikats, das durch das „https://“-Präfix in der URL und das Schlosssymbol in der Browserleiste angezeigt wird. Diese Zertifikate gewährleisten, dass die Kommunikation zwischen dem Endnutzer und der Plattform verschlüsselt und vor Abhörversuchen geschützt ist.
- Sicherheitsstandards und Zertifizierungen: Renommierte Sicherheitszertifizierungen wie ISO 27001, SOC 2 oder BSI IT-Grundschutz bieten eine zusätzliche Sicherheitsebene. Diese Zertifizierungen belegen, dass der Anbieter des LMS strenge Sicherheitsvorschriften befolgt und regelmäßige Audits durchführt, um diese Standards zu halten.
- Penetrationstests: Anbieter, die regelmäßige Penetrationstests durch unabhängige Sicherheitsunternehmen durchführen lassen, können Schwachstellen in ihrer Plattform frühzeitig erkennen und beheben. Penetrationstests simulieren reale Cyberangriffe, um Schwachstellen in der Implementierung aufzudecken und zu beheben.
5. Implementierung und Integration: Wie schwierig ist die Umsetzung?
Die Implementierung sicherer Verschlüsselungstechniken in einem LMS erfordert technisches Know-how und Planung. Es gibt jedoch viele Tools und Techniken, die diesen Prozess erleichtern.
Was Sie über die Umsetzung wissen sollten:
- Technische Ressourcen: Die Integration moderner Verschlüsselungstechniken erfordert spezifisches Fachwissen. Plattformen, die Verschlüsselung „out of the box“ anbieten, entlasten die technischen Teams des Unternehmens erheblich. Dennoch ist eine gründliche Planung und Anpassung an die spezifischen Anforderungen der Lernplattform erforderlich.
- Kosten und Zeitaufwand: Die Implementierung sicherer Verschlüsselungsstandards kann initial Investitionen in Technologie und Fachpersonal erfordern. Auch der Zeitaufwand ist nicht zu unterschätzen, insbesondere bei der Integration in bestehende Systeme. Langfristig überwiegen jedoch die Vorteile, da Sicherheitsvorfälle und rechtliche Probleme vermieden werden.
- Best Practices: Eine schrittweise Implementierung, die mit der Verschlüsselung der wichtigsten Schnittstellen und der Datenspeicherung beginnt, minimiert das Risiko von Sicherheitslücken und erleichtert die Umstellung. Eine enge Zusammenarbeit mit den Sicherheits- und IT-Teams stellt sicher, dass die beste Verschlüsselungslösung für die jeweiligen Anforderungen gewählt wird.
6. Testing und Validierung: Wie wird die Sicherheit überprüft?
Sicherheitsmaßnahmen sind nur dann effektiv, wenn sie kontinuierlich überprüft und getestet werden. Regelmäßige Validierung durch Tests ist daher entscheidend für die Sicherheit eines LMS.
Sicherheitsüberprüfungen:
- Automatisierte Sicherheitstests: Tools wie OWASP ZAP (Zed Attack Proxy) oder SSL Labs sind nützliche Werkzeuge, um automatisierte Sicherheitsüberprüfungen durchzuführen. Diese Tools scannen die Plattform und die API-Verbindungen auf Schwachstellen wie unzureichende TLS-Konfigurationen oder unsichere Verschlüsselungsprotokolle.
- Regelmäßige Updates: Verschlüsselungsstandards entwickeln sich weiter. Um sicherzustellen, dass Ihr LMS gegen die neuesten Bedrohungen geschützt ist, sollten die Verschlüsselungsalgorithmen regelmäßig aktualisiert werden. Veraltete Standards wie SSL oder alte Versionen von TLS sollten vermieden werden, da sie anfällig für Angriffe sind.
- Externe Audits: Ein unabhängiges Sicherheitsaudit durch spezialisierte Unternehmen bietet eine zusätzliche Sicherheitsschicht. Diese Prüfungen sind oft umfangreicher als interne Tests und berücksichtigen eine breite Palette potenzieller Angriffsvektoren.
7. Best Practices zur Datensicherheit in Lernportalen
Neben der Verschlüsselung gibt es eine Reihe weiterer Maßnahmen, die die Sicherheit eines LMS signifikant erhöhen können. Diese sollten im Gesamtpaket der Sicherheitsstrategie berücksichtigt werden.
Wichtige Sicherheitsmaßnahmen:
- Multi-Faktor-Authentifizierung (MFA): MFA bietet einen zusätzlichen Schutz für Benutzerkonten, indem es eine zweite Authentifizierungsebene neben dem Passwort erfordert. Dies kann z.B. ein temporärer Code sein, der per SMS gesendet wird, oder eine biometrische Authentifizierung (Fingerabdruck, Gesichtserkennung). Selbst wenn das Passwort eines Nutzers kompromittiert wird, bleibt der Zugriff auf das LMS durch die MFA geschützt.
- Pseudonymisierung von Nutzerdaten: Eine zusätzliche Sicherheitsmaßnahme besteht darin, persönliche Informationen zu pseudonymisieren, d.h. durch anonyme oder teilweise anonymisierte Werte zu ersetzen. Sollte es zu einem Datenleck kommen, können die Informationen nicht direkt zu einer Person zurückverfolgt werden. Diese Maßnahme ist besonders wichtig für die Einhaltung der DSGVO.
- Backups und Wiederherstellung: Eine effektive Backup-Strategie sollte nicht nur darauf abzielen, Daten regelmäßig zu sichern, sondern auch sicherzustellen, dass die Backups selbst verschlüsselt sind. So bleiben die Informationen auch im Fall eines Systemausfalls oder eines Hackerangriffs geschützt. Zudem sollten regelmäßige Tests der Wiederherstellungsprozesse durchgeführt werden, um sicherzustellen, dass Daten im Ernstfall schnell und zuverlässig wiederhergestellt werden können.
8. Häufige Herausforderungen und wie man sie löst
Trotz aller Vorsichtsmaßnahmen gibt es bestimmte Herausforderungen bei der Implementierung von Verschlüsselungstechnologien, die Unternehmen beachten sollten. Diese Herausforderungen können jedoch mit den richtigen Strategien überwunden werden.
Typische Herausforderungen:
- Leistungseinbußen: Verschlüsselungsalgorithmen erfordern zusätzliche Rechenleistung, was sich negativ auf die Geschwindigkeit eines LMS auswirken kann. Dies ist besonders problematisch bei großen Datenmengen oder einer hohen Anzahl gleichzeitiger Nutzer. Moderne Algorithmen wie AES-256 sind jedoch so optimiert, dass sie eine gute Balance zwischen Sicherheit und Performance bieten. Auch der Einsatz von Hardwarebeschleunigung für die Verschlüsselung kann Leistungseinbußen minimieren.
- Fehlkonfigurationen: Eine der größten Gefahren für die Sicherheit eines Systems ist eine fehlerhafte Konfiguration. Selbst die sichersten Verschlüsselungstechniken nützen wenig, wenn sie nicht korrekt eingerichtet sind. Eine gründliche Dokumentation und regelmäßige Sicherheitsüberprüfungen sind daher unerlässlich. Ein Beispiel für eine häufige Fehlkonfiguration ist die Verwendung veralteter SSL/TLS-Protokolle, die inzwischen als unsicher gelten.
- Schutz vor Man-in-the-Middle-Angriffen (MITM): Bei einem MITM-Angriff fängt ein Angreifer die Kommunikation zwischen zwei Parteien ab. Solche Angriffe sind vor allem dann möglich, wenn unsichere Verbindungen oder veraltete Verschlüsselungsprotokolle genutzt werden. TLS und korrekt implementierte Zertifikate sind der beste Schutz gegen solche Angriffe, da sie sicherstellen, dass der Datenverkehr zwischen Nutzer und Server nicht manipuliert werden kann.
9. FAQ - Häufig gestellte Fragen
- Was ist die beste Verschlüsselungstechnik für ein LMS?
AES-256 gilt derzeit als einer der sichersten Algorithmen für die Datenverschlüsselung und wird weltweit für sensible Daten eingesetzt.
- Wie lange dauert die Implementierung sicherer Verschlüsselungstechniken?
Die Implementierungsdauer hängt von der Komplexität des Systems ab, kann aber in der Regel innerhalb weniger Wochen abgeschlossen werden, insbesondere wenn Standardlösungen verwendet werden.
- Kann die Verschlüsselung die Performance meiner Lernplattform beeinflussen?
Ja, Verschlüsselung benötigt zusätzliche Rechenleistung, was zu Performanceeinbußen führen kann. Moderne Verschlüsselungsverfahren wie AES-256 sind jedoch so optimiert, dass der Einfluss minimiert wird.
- Wie oft sollte ein LMS-Anbieter die Sicherheitsmaßnahmen überprüfen?
Mindestens jährlich sollten umfassende Audits und Penetrationstests durchgeführt werden. Kritische Sicherheitsupdates und Patches sollten jedoch sofort eingespielt werden, sobald sie verfügbar sind.
10. Fazit
Die Wahl eines LMS mit starken Verschlüsselungstechniken ist unerlässlich, um Datenschutz und Sicherheit zu gewährleisten. Von der sicheren Datenübertragung über APIs bis hin zur regelmäßigen Überprüfung der Verschlüsselung – all diese Maßnahmen helfen dabei, Bedrohungen effektiv abzuwehren. Potenzielle Kunden sollten bei der Auswahl eines LMS gezielt auf diese Sicherheitsmerkmale achten und sich für eine Plattform entscheiden, die umfassenden Schutz bietet.
Die richtige LMS für Ihr Unternehmen auswählen
Beim Auswahlprozess eines LMS sollten Datenschutz und Sicherheit oberste Priorität haben. Durch die Einhaltung klarer Richtlinien, Zertifizierungen und technischer Maßnahmen können Unternehmen sicherstellen, dass ihre Lernplattformen den höchsten Standards entsprechen und die Daten der Lernenden geschützt bleiben.
Kontaktieren Sie uns jetzt für eine umfassende Beratung und erfahren Sie, wie unsere Plattform durch modernste Sicherheitsmaßnahmen Ihre Daten schützt.
Schicken Sie uns Ihr Lastenheft oder Anforderungsprofil! Nutzen Sie unsere kostenlose Sicherheitsbewertung, um herauszufinden, wie unser Learning Management System TCmanager® Ihre Anforderungen erfüllt.
Fordern Sie noch heute eine Demo an, um die Sicherheitsfeatures unseres LMS kennen zu lernen.
Über SoftDeCC
Seit 1998 ist SoftDeCC ein enger Partner führender Trainingszentren und Akademien. Wir verfügen über einen einzigartigen Erfahrungsschatz im Umgang mit immer neuen Anforderungen.
Unser Learning Management System TCmanager® ist darauf ausgelegt, sich an individuelle Corporate Learning Prozesse anzupassen und immer neuen Herausforderungen zu begegnen. Mehr über SoftDeCC erfahren...
Wir beraten Sie kostenlos
Rufen Sie uns unter +49 (0)89 / 309083930 an, um Ihren unverbindlichen Beratungstermin zu vereinbaren.